1. INSTALL OUTSIDE MOULDING
  1. Using a heat light, heat the moulding surface.

    Heating temperature:
    40 to 60°C (104 to 140°F)

    NOTICE:
    Do not heat the body excessively.

  1. Remove the tape from the body.

  1. Wipe off the stains with cleaner.



  1. If reusing moulding:
    Clean the moulding.

    1. Using a heat light, heat the moulding.

      Heating temperature:
      20 to 30°C (68 to 86°F)

      NOTICE:
      Do not heat the moulding excessively.

    2. Remove the tape from the moulding.

    3. Wipe off the stains with cleaner.



    4. Apply new double-sided tape to the moulding as shown in the illustration.

  1. Match the reference pins on the moulding with the reference holes on the body.

  1. Using a heat light, heat the body and moulding.

    Heat temperature:
    Body
    40 to 60°C (104 to 140°F)
    Moulding
    20 to 30°C (68 to 86°F)

    NOTICE:
    Do not heat the body and moulding excessively.

  1. Remove the release paper from the moulding face.

    NOTICE:
    When the release paper is removed, take care that dirt or dust do not stick to the adhesive area.



  1. Attach the moulding securely to the body, as shown in the illustration.

    NOTICE:
    Do not apply excessive force onto the moulding, but apply steady pressure with your thumbs.
